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Welches Middle School (Welches, OR)
Welches Middle School is situated in the unincorporated community of Welches, Oregon, a picturesque town located about 30 miles east of Portland along the scenic U.S. Route 26. This location places it at the gateway to the Mount Hood National Forest, offering a blend of natural beauty and community services. Access is primarily via U.S. Route 26, a major artery connecting Portland to the Mt. Hood ski resorts and recreational areas. Driving time from Portland International Airport (PDX) typically ranges from 45 minutes to over an hour, depending heavily on traffic, particularly during peak commuting hours or ski season. Local transportation relies almost exclusively on personal vehicles, as public transit options are very limited in this semi-rural area. Smart arrival tactics involve planning your journey to avoid morning or late afternoon traffic congestion on Route 26, especially if traveling from Portland. Allow ample time for parking and walking to your specific destination within the school grounds, as events can draw a significant local crowd.
Lodging contextWhere to Stay Near Welches Middle School
Accommodations in the immediate Welches area are somewhat limited, with most hotels and lodges concentrated along the U.S. Route 26 corridor. These options range from rustic cabins and vacation rentals to more standard hotel chains. For larger groups or those seeking more extensive amenities, the towns of Sandy (to the west) and Hoodland (further east) offer additional lodging choices, though these require a short drive. Many families and teams opt for vacation rentals or cabins in the surrounding forested areas, providing more space and a closer connection to nature. During school events, especially popular sports tournaments or community gatherings, local lodging can fill up quickly, so booking well in advance is strongly recommended. Utilizing map filters for "Welches" and nearby towns like "Zigzag" and "Brightwood" can help identify available properties, and proximity to U.S. Route 26 is usually a key consideration for ease of access to the school.

Weather & Seasons at Welches Middle School
- Winter: Winter in Welches is cold, often bringing snow and freezing temperatures, especially at higher elevations near Mount Hood. Visitors should expect chilly conditions, with daytime highs frequently in the 30s and 40s Fahrenheit. Dressing in warm layers, including waterproof outerwear, hats, and gloves, is essential for comfort. Snow can impact travel, so checking road conditions on U.S. Route 26 is advisable, particularly if heading further east towards the mountain resorts.
- Spring & early summer: Spring and early summer bring moderate temperatures to Welches, with highs typically ranging from the 50s to 70s Fahrenheit. Expect periods of rain, especially in spring, mixed with increasing sunshine. Layers are still recommended, as mornings can be cool. This is a beautiful time for exploring the outdoors, with wildflowers blooming and forests becoming lush and green. Comfortable walking shoes and a light rain jacket are practical additions to your packing list.
- Mid-summer: Mid-summer offers the warmest weather in Welches, with daytime highs usually in the 70s and 80s Fahrenheit, occasionally reaching into the 90s. Evenings tend to be mild and pleasant. Sunscreen, hats, and sunglasses are important for sunny days, and light, breathable clothing is ideal. While generally dry, occasional thunderstorms can occur. This season is perfect for enjoying all the outdoor activities the region has to offer, from hiking to watersports.
- Fall season: Fall in Welches is characterized by crisp air and stunning autumn colors, with temperatures gradually cooling from the 60s in September down to the 40s and 50s by late October and November. Rain becomes more frequent as the season progresses. Layers are crucial, including a waterproof outer layer, as the weather can change quickly. This season is ideal for scenic drives and hiking amidst the vibrant fall foliage.
- Rain & snow: Rain is a frequent visitor to Welches year-round, particularly from fall through spring, often arriving as steady drizzles or heavier downpours. Snowfall typically occurs from late fall through early spring, accumulating most significantly at higher elevations. Visitors should always pack waterproof gear, including a reliable rain jacket and water-resistant footwear. When snow is present, it can make driving conditions more challenging, especially on less-traveled roads or those leading to more remote trailheads.
